Hostess Clubs
You might see a bright street-level sign with similing ladies, advertis-
ing "Fun Pub Guilty" or some such bar. The cover charge might be
$75-$150, in addition to similar hourly rates. Curious Westerners
might be surprised to find men sitting with young ladies mostly
chatting and drinking inside. They might be singing karaoke. These
places, called Hostess Clubs or sunaku ("snack") are the modern
descendent of the traditional Japanese Geisha establishment. In
olden days, highly made-up and elaborately dressed ladies played
three-string cat-gut guitars and sang traditional poems while men
became increasingly drunk and perhaps hoped to get beneath the
female kimono. Geisha were, and are, thoroughly trained and very
expensive. Think of hostess bars as a more democratic form of
Geisha, a social club where more average salarymen can afford to
entertain friends and maintain a paid girlfriend. After repeat visits,
costing thousands of dollars, a young lady might be willing to join you
for dinner beforehand or maybe even take a short trip somewhere.
And if you buy her a mink coat, an expensive ring, or give her money
to start her own business? The boundaries are fluid, and set by
each party. These ladies have their work cut out for them if they
expect to get rich. Some western women have ventured into the
"water trade" and they discovered that you have to work to maintain
your clientele - routinely calling them to entice more spending "Why
haven't you come around lately?"
There are male "Host Clubs" as well, mostly staffed by locals.
Rumor has it that there are even host bars populated by foreign
men. Either gender, if you feel like you can do a good job selling your
charms, you might find this is a fabulous way to earn fast cash to
stay in Japan; practice your language skills while having a chance to
alienate your emotions and come to detest the opposite sex.
